This is a passage from Brain, a peer-reviewed scientific journal of neurology.
"temporal lobe
The ability to recognize faces is so important in humans that the brain appears to have an area solely devoted to the task: the fusiform gyrus. Brain imaging studies consistently find that this region of the temporal lobe becomes active when people look at faces."

Bellow is an abstract from Perception and Deception, a look into human beauty and the brain written by Daniel B. Yarosh and published by the PMC and US National Library of Medicine.
"The brain employs at least three modules, composed of interconnected brain regions, to judge facial attractiveness. One for identification, one for interpretation and one for valuing."
